Martha's Vineyard Bank is Hiring a Teller/CSR Near Oak Bluffs, MA

Primary Functions:

Perform all Teller and Customer Service Representative responsibilities. Refer customers to appropriate departments as necessary. Recommend appropriate solutions and services based on customer need.

Primary Activities

  • Demonstrate skills and behaviors necessary to achieve growth of deposit solutions, referrals to business partners and sharing successes in an effort to build customer relationships.
  • Acquire and deepen customer relationships through the identification of needs and by matching appropriate solutions through deposit growth activities.
  • Meet and exceed deposit growth and incentive goals with the utmost of accuracy and highest ethical standards.
  • Perform all transactions consistent with the role of a Teller including but not limited to:
  • Checking & savings transactions, loan payments and account inquiries.
  • Sell travelers checks, treasurers checks, money orders and other banking solutions.
  • Perform transactions in accordance with bank policies and procedures with a high degree of accuracy.
  • Efficiently and accurately perform end of day proving to include taking computer totals, scanning checks, balancing daily work and proving cash drawer.
  • Provide a friendly, yet professional level of customer service to both external and internal customers.
  • Perform all transactions consistent with the role of a Customer Service Representative including but not limited to:
  • Open new deposit accounts (for example, Checking, Savings, IRAs, Certificates of Deposit and Money Market Accounts.)
  • Order checks and ATM/Debit Cards.
  • Accept wire transfer requests, verifying information and availability of funds.
  • Provide customers with information on all aspects of deposit accounts and bank services including rates, service charges, restrictions and other relevant account information.
  • May perform the duties of the Safe Deposit Box attendant.

Job Qualifications

  • High school diploma.
  • Successful completion of in house teller training program.
  • Advanced math skills.
  • Prior customer service experience.
  • Excellent organizational and communication skills.
  • Proficient computer knowledge & ability (windows, word, excel spreadsheets).
  • Excellent knowledge of current Bank policies and procedures.
  • High level of attention to detail.
  • Positive attitude with emphasis on high quality customer service.
  • Additional responsibilities: required to be Notary Public, Medallion Guarantor, signature guarantor, registered on the NMLS site.

Physical & Environmental Factors

  • Must be able to stand or sit for long periods of time.
  • Must be able to lift or carry 5 pound bags of coin.
  • Work is normally performed in an office environment.
  • May operate office equipment necessary to perform job function.
